VVS Conversions Announces New Ship-Thru Facility
ADRIAN, MI - Venchurs Vehicle Systems, a CNG converter for Ford, announced its new ship-thru facility in Louisville, Ky., in partnership with Monroe Truck.

VVS Conversions’ strategic alliance with Ford Motor Company as a Qualified Vehicle Modifier (QVM) allows VVS to offer both CNG Dedicated and Bi-Fuel conversions of Ford light trucks and illustrates, again, how Venchurs is leading the industry as a one-stop shop for fleet vehicle upfits.
“VVS is already doing OEM level conversions,” says Jeff Wyatt, CEO of Venchurs. “This ship-thru installation facility makes it even easier for the customer. Our conversions are already backed by the factory warranty and now the ordering process is seamless.”
With ship-thru installation, when an order is placed, trucks are pulled from the Ford assembly line in Louisville. Venchurs then completes the CNG conversion and the truck re-enters the Ford system for direct delivery to dealerships and customers. Venchurs also offers a drop ship option, meaning rather than re-entering the Ford system, the converted truck is sent directly to the customer.
Also unique to Venchurs is the availability of both Bi-Fuel and CNG dedicated systems and with a supplementary upfit facility in Adrian, Michigan, VVS is the only converter able to further customize these trucks to meet the needs of the customer. From suspension modifications to off-road gear and work truck accessories, Venchurs is a one-stop shop for all company fleet needs.
Companies that are interested in adding CNG Ford F-250s or F-350s to their fleets are invited to apply for Venchurs’ short term loaner program, where they can put the converted trucks to the test.
